Cable installation

This section describes installing the network interface cables.

Connecting the Ethernet ports

The T-DAC has a single 10/100 Ethernet interface for connection to your LAN
(figure
5). The Ethernet port will
autosense the correct speed of the local LAN and automatically negotiate half or full-duplex operation. This sec-
tion describes connecting the T-DAC to the Ethernet LAN via an Ethernet hub, switch, or workstation.
Figure 5. Model 2616RC network and configuration ports

Connecting the 10/100Base-T Ethernet port to an Ethernet switch or hub

The 10/100Base-T Ethernet port (see figure 5) is designed to connect to an Ethernet switch or hub. The
Ethernet RJ-45 pin and signal definitions for the T-DAC or for a NIC card in a workstation/PC are shown
in
figure 6
on page 23. Connect a straight-through CAT-5 cable (one wired as shown in
figure
6) between
the T-DAC and the hub/switch.
